Marinating the Chicken for Maximum Flavor

One of the most crucial steps in preparing Lemon Dill Potato Crusted Chicken Bites is marinating the chicken. Marination enhances the chicken’s flavor and ensures that it remains juicy during cooking. The marinade typically consists of lemon juice, zest, and chopped dill, along with salt and pepper to taste.

Why Marinate?

Marinating chicken not only infuses it with flavor but also helps to tenderize the meat. The acidity of the lemon juice breaks down the proteins in the chicken, resulting in a more tender bite. Additionally, the herbs and spices in the marinade permeate the meat, creating a delicious flavor profile that enhances the overall dish.

Recommended Marination Time

For optimal results, it’s best to marinate the chicken for at least 30 minutes, although a few hours or even overnight will yield even better flavor. If you’re short on time, a quick 30-minute soak can still make a noticeable difference.

Tips for Best Results

– Use a resealable plastic bag or a glass container to marinate the chicken. This ensures that the marinade evenly coats the chicken and allows for easy cleanup.

– Always refrigerate the chicken while marinating to prevent bacterial growth.

– If you want to explore variations, consider adding other herbs and spices to the marinade, such as garlic, thyme, or even a pinch of red pepper flakes for some heat.

Baking for Perfectly Crispy Chicken Bites

Now that your chicken bites are breaded, it’s time to bake them to perfection.

Baking Temperature and Time for Optimal Crispness

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). This high temperature is key for achieving a crunchy exterior while ensuring the chicken cooks through. Bake the chicken bites for about 20-25 minutes.

Importance of Flipping the Chicken for Even Cooking

Halfway through the baking process, around the 10-12 minute mark, flip your chicken bites. This step is crucial for even cooking and browning. Flipping helps ensure that both sides get equally crispy, making every bite delicious.

How to Know When the Chicken is Done

To guarantee that your chicken bites are safe to eat and perfectly cooked, check the internal temperature. The USDA recommends that chicken reach an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C). You can use a meat thermometer to check this. Additionally, visually inspect the color; the chicken should appear golden brown and the juices should run clear.

Lemon Dill Potato Crusted Chicken Bites

Discover the deliciousness of Lemon Dill Potato Crusted Chicken Bites, a perfect fusion of juicy chicken, zesty lemon, and aromatic dill wrapped in a crispy potato coating. Ideal for appetizers or family dinners, this recipe brings a unique flavor profile that’s sure to impress. With tips on marinating, breading, and baking, you'll achieve perfectly crispy bites. Plus, explore serving suggestions that elevate your meal. Enjoy this delightful dish that balances taste and texture beautifully!

Ingredients

1 lb (450g) chicken breast, cut into bite-sized pieces

1 cup (100g) potato flakes

1/2 cup (50g) grated Parmesan cheese

1 tsp garlic powder

1 tsp onion powder

1 tsp dried dill weed

Zest of 1 lemon

1/2 tsp salt

1/4 tsp black pepper

2 eggs, beaten

1/4 cup (60ml) lemon juice

Olive oil spray (or vegetable oil for frying)

Fresh dill sprigs for garnish

Instructions

Marinate the Chicken: In a bowl, combine the chicken bites with lemon juice,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Let it marinate for at least 30 minutes in the refrigerator to enhance the flavor.

    Prepare the Coating: In another bowl, mix together the potato flakes, grated Parmesan cheese, dried dill weed, and lemon zest. This will be the crispy coating for the chicken.

      Set Up Breading Station: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Get a baking sheet ready by lining it with parchment paper. Set up a breading station with the marinated chicken in one bowl, the beaten eggs in another, and the potato mixture in a third.

        Bread the Chicken: Take each piece of marinated chicken, dip it into the beaten eggs, letting any excess drip off, and then dredge it in the potato mixture, pressing gently to adhere the coating. Place the breaded chicken bites onto the prepared baking sheet.

          Bake the Chicken Bites: Lightly spray the coating with olive oil to promote crispiness. Bake in the preheated oven for 15-20 minutes or until golden brown and cooked through, flipping halfway to achieve an even crust.

            Serve: Once cooked, remove from the oven and let cool for a couple of minutes. Garnish with fresh dill sprigs and serve warm with a side of lemon wedges or a dipping sauce of your choice.

              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 30 minutes | 50 minutes | 4 servings
